What are common monster drawing mistakes?

Common monster drawing mistakes include poor structure (floating look, incorrect weight/anatomy), perspective errors (flattened features, misaligned limbs), and focusing on details too early, leading to issues like "chiclet teeth," stiff poses, lack of depth, and features not following a consistent ground plane or vanishing point, often due to not using references or construction lines.

What is the 80 20 rule for artists?

The 80/20 rule (Pareto Principle) in art means focusing the majority of effort (80%) on the few critical elements (20%) that create most of the impact, like core composition, values, or focal points, while simplifying the rest to achieve clarity and emotional resonance. It applies to practice (mastering core concepts), process (prioritizing crucial details over minor ones), and final artwork (using subdued areas to support vibrant focal points) for more efficient, powerful, and engaging creations.

What are the 5 types of monsters?

Furthermore, Carroll created what he called a Taxonomy of Monsters--five categories of unnatural creatures that all horror antagonists fit into: fusion, fission, magnification, massification, and horror metonymic monsters.

Is $200 per hour a lot for a tattoo?

No, $200 an hour is generally considered a fair to mid-high rate for an experienced, reputable tattoo artist in the U.S., not excessive, sitting in the standard range of $100-$300/hr for skilled professionals, though beginners might charge less ($80-$120/hr) and famous artists more ($300-$500+/hr). The final price depends heavily on the artist's demand, skill, location (major cities often higher), and the complexity/detail of the custom design.
